Rã Mosquito vs Gray-bellied Squirrel

Physalaemus lisei compared with Callosciurus caniceps

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Rã Mosquito Gray-bellied Squirrel
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(cordados) Chordata (cordados)
Class Amphibia (Anfíbios) Mammalia (mamíferos)
Order Anura (Frogs & Toads) Rodentia (Roedores)
Family Leptodactylidae Sciuridae (Squirrels)
Genus Physalaemus Callosciurus
Species Physalaemus lisei Callosciurus caniceps

Evolutionary Relationship

Rã Mosquito and Gray-bellied Squirrel share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(cordados)
